Protector Sistemas — Engenharia aplicada à segurança eletrônica Versão 4.0.0 | Março 2026
- Introdução
- Instalação
- Primeiro Acesso
- Tela de Clientes
- Tela de Cadastros
- Tela de Regras de Acesso
- Tela de Backup
- Tela de Auditoria
- Tela de Eventos
- Tela de Manutenção
- Tela de Relatórios
- Auto-Update
- Solução de Problemas
O Protector ISAPI Manager é uma ferramenta desktop para gestão centralizada de terminais de reconhecimento facial Hikvision (Ultra Series). Com ele você pode cadastrar pessoas, clonar terminais, fazer backup/restore, controlar portas, gerar relatórios e muito mais — tudo de forma centralizada.
Protocolo: Comunicação via ISAPI (HTTP) com Digest Authentication. Não requer software adicional nos terminais.
Requisitos: Windows 10/11 (64-bit), rede com acesso aos terminais na porta 80.
- Baixe o instalador
.exeda página de releases - Execute como administrador
- Escolha o idioma (Português ou Inglês)
- Siga o assistente — por padrão instala em
C:\Program Files\Protector ISAPI Manager - Opcionalmente marque "Iniciar com o Windows"
Se já possui uma versão instalada, o instalador detecta automaticamente e faz upgrade. Não é necessário desinstalar.
A partir da v4.0, o app verifica atualizações automaticamente ao abrir (veja seção Auto-Update).
Ao abrir o app pela primeira vez, você verá a sidebar à esquerda com todas as telas disponíveis e a área principal à direita.
Passo 1 — Cadastrar um cliente: Vá em Clientes → clique em + Cliente → digite o nome da empresa.
Passo 2 — Adicionar um terminal: Selecione o cliente → clique em + Terminal → preencha IP, porta (80), usuário (admin) e senha.
Passo 3 — Verificar conexão: Clique em Verificar Todos para testar a comunicação com todos os terminais.
Após isso, todas as demais telas estarão funcionais para o terminal cadastrado.
Gestão centralizada de clientes e terminais.
Painel dividido: lista de clientes à esquerda, terminais do cliente selecionado à direita.
- + Cliente — Adiciona um novo cliente
- Editar — Renomeia o cliente selecionado
- Remover — Remove o cliente e todos os seus terminais
- + Terminal — Cadastra um terminal (IP, porta, usuário, senha, nome)
- Editar — Altera dados do terminal
- Remover — Remove o terminal
- Mover — Transfere o terminal para outro cliente
- Web — Abre a interface web do terminal no navegador
- Verificar Todos — Testa conexão com todos os terminais
- Ping Todos — Verifica latência de rede
- Exportar JSON — Salva a lista de terminais em JSON
- Importar JSON — Carrega terminais de um arquivo JSON
- Exportar Excel — Gera planilha com todos os terminais
- Importar Excel — Importa terminais de planilha Excel
Gestão de pessoas, faces, cartões e regras de acesso por terminal.
- Selecione o terminal no dropdown superior
- Clique em Carregar Pessoas para buscar todos os cadastros
- Use a barra de busca para filtrar por nome ou matrícula
- Clique em uma pessoa para ver o detalhe no painel direito (foto, biometria, regras)
- Todos — Exibe todos os cadastros
- OK — Apenas cadastros completos
- Pendências — Cadastros com problemas
- Com Foto — Apenas quem tem face cadastrada
- Sem Foto — Quem ainda não tem face
- Sincronizar — Sincroniza pessoas entre dois terminais (selecione origem e destino)
- Exportar Excel — Gera planilha com todos os cadastros
- Exportar JSON — Salva dados em JSON
- Limpar Tela — Limpa a visualização
Visualização e edição de templates de horário, planos semanais e feriados.
- Selecione o terminal no dropdown
- Clique em Carregar Regras para buscar as regras do terminal
- Selecione uma regra na lista para ver os detalhes
- Use as abas Detalhes, Grupos de Acesso e Raw Data (JSON) para inspecionar
- Criar Nova — Cria uma regra de acesso
- Editar — Modifica a regra selecionada
- Copiar p/ Outro Terminal — Replica regras para outro terminal
- Comparar — Compara regras entre dois terminais
- Exportar Excel — Exporta regras em planilha
- Mostrar vazias/inativas — Toggle para exibir/ocultar regras sem configuração
Sistema completo de backup e restore com integridade SHA256.
- Backup Todos — Faz backup de configuração de todos os terminais
- Backup Individual — Backup de um terminal específico
- Restaurar — Restaura configuração de um arquivo .bin
- Exportar Regras — Salva regras em JSON
- Importar Regras — Carrega regras de JSON
- Clonar Regras (A→B) — Copia regras de um terminal para outro
O backup v4.0 gera um arquivo ZIP contendo todos os dados do terminal:
users.json— Todos os cadastroscards.json— Todos os cartõesfaces/— Todas as fotos faciais em JPEGconfig.bin— Configuração do dispositivomanifest.json— Metadados com hash SHA256
Ações:
- Backup Completo (ZIP) — Cria backup com opções de incluir faces e/ou config
- Restaurar Backup — Restaura de um ZIP com validação de integridade e serial
- Listar Backups — Navega todos os backups por terminal/data
- Validar Backup — Verifica integridade do ZIP (hash SHA256)
- Ver Sessões Pendentes — Mostra operações em andamento ou interrompidas
- Limpar Finalizadas — Remove sessões concluídas
Verificação cruzada de integridade entre terminais.
- Auditar Todos os Terminais — Compara cadastros entre todos os terminais. Identifica pessoas faltando, cadastros incompletos e discrepâncias.
- Comparar Par de Terminais — Comparação detalhada entre dois terminais específicos.
- Exportar Relatório Excel — Gera planilha com os resultados da auditoria.
- Pessoas cadastradas em um terminal mas não em outro
- Cadastros sem foto facial
- Validade expirada
- Regras de acesso inconsistentes
Consulta e análise de eventos de acesso dos terminais.
- Coletar Hoje — Busca eventos do dia
- Últimos 7 Dias — Busca eventos da semana
- Somente Faciais — Apenas eventos de reconhecimento facial
- Somente Negados — Apenas acessos negados
- Mostrar Todos — Remove filtros
Cada evento mostra: data/hora, pessoa, resultado (aprovado/negado), tipo de verificação, máscara detectada, score de similaridade, terminal e porta.
Ao clicar em um evento, o painel direito exibe a foto capturada (quando disponível).
- Exportar Excel — Planilha completa
- Exportar CSV — Para importação em outros sistemas
Monitoramento e controle remoto dos terminais.
Selecione um terminal e clique em Consultar Status para ver:
- Identificação — Modelo, serial, firmware, nome, IP, MAC, gateway, DHCP
- Capacidade — Usuários, faces, cartões e eventos (usado/total)
- Rede — Configuração de rede
- Eventos Recentes — Últimos acessos
Marque Auto 30s para atualização automática.
- Abrir — Destrava a porta imediatamente
- Fechar — Trava a porta
- Manter Aberta — Porta permanece destrancada
- Manter Fechada — Porta permanece trancada
- Reboot — Reinicia o terminal
- Ajustar Hora — Sincroniza relógio e timezone
- Reset Fábrica — Apaga todos os dados (irreversível)
- Reset (rede) — Reset mantendo configuração de rede
Geração de relatórios profissionais.
- Terminal — Todos ou um específico
- Período — Hoje, 7 dias, 30 dias, mês atual ou personalizado
Gera um documento com todas as informações do terminal: identificação, cadastros, regras, eventos e rede.
- Gerar Excel (.xlsx)
- Gerar PDF
Lista detalhada de eventos de acesso filtrados por período.
- Gerar Excel
- Gerar CSV
O app verifica automaticamente se há atualizações ao ser aberto.
- Ao iniciar, o app consulta o GitHub em background
- Se houver versão mais recente, aparece um diálogo com as novidades
- Clique em Baixar e Instalar para atualizar
- O download mostra barra de progresso
- Após o download, o instalador executa automaticamente
- O app fecha, atualiza e reabre
Você sempre pode baixar a versão mais recente em: https://github.com/ProtectorAnalytics/protector-isapi-manager/releases/latest
- Verifique se o IP está correto e o terminal está ligado
- Teste ping:
ping <IP_DO_TERMINAL> - Confirme que a porta 80 está acessível
- Verifique usuário/senha (padrão: admin)
- O terminal pode estar sobrecarregado — aguarde e tente novamente
- O app tem backoff adaptativo (cooldown de 2s a 20s)
- Se interromper, o sistema de sessões permite retomar de onde parou
- O arquivo pode estar corrompido — tente fazer um novo backup
- Use Validar Backup para verificar o hash SHA256
- Verifique sua conexão com a internet
- O app precisa acessar
api.github.com - Se estiver atrás de proxy, pode ser necessário configurar
- Outra operação está em andamento no mesmo terminal
- Aguarde a conclusão ou verifique em Sessões Pendentes
- Execute o instalador novamente manualmente
- Se persistir, desinstale pelo Painel de Controle e reinstale
Protector Sistemas © 2026 — Todos os direitos reservados